The 195/55R16 is a common tire size for midsize sedans such as Toyota Camry, Honda Accord, and Hyundai Sonata.
With a 107.3 mm sidewall (55% aspect ratio), this tire offers a balanced blend of ride comfort and handling precision — versatile for both city driving and spirited cornering.
Compared to the baseline 205/55R16, this tire's overall diameter differs by -1.7% — a speedometer calibrated for 205/55R16 would read 101.8 km/h at an actual 100 km/h.
When replacing, verify that your wheel well can accommodate the 620.9 mm overall diameter. Keep speedometer deviation within ±3% for safety and legal compliance.
| Tire Code | 195/55R16 |
| Section Width | 195 mm |
| Aspect Ratio | 55% |
| Rim Diameter | 16" |
| Sidewall Height | 107.3 mm |
| Overall Diameter | 620.9 mm / 24.44" |
| Circumference | 1950.6 mm / 76.80" |
| Revolutions per km | 512.7 |
| Revolutions per mile | 825.0 |
